I belived the hype and for the most part, they were right.
I tried a pre-loved Goodmama fitted diaper with a cotton velour snap in soaker. At first, I was so disappointed because it didn't fit my baby girl who was about 4 months old at the time. I tried flipping the rise down to snap it but it was just way to bulky and stiff. Sadly I put it away and decided that Goodmamas were all hype. Then one day, when baby girl was about a year old I pulled out that ol' Goodmama and put it on her because I had run out of diapers on wash day plus she had a rash. (I'd moved, water changed, and I was still figuring out our new wash routine.) Lo and behold the thing fit! And it fit great! I put it on, added a wool soaker and let her run around. A couple hours later I remembered I should change her diaper and the thing was barely wet at all. Wow, this thing was a super soaker! The next time we used it, I tried it with no cover and it lasted a few hours without soaking through. Crazy. I had no idea what a great diaper this was. I'm sad we missed out on the early months but I don't think that could be helped since the diaper has so many layers, it's just too stiff and bulky for a tiny baby. It's great for larger babies and toddlers though. Ease of Use It is easy to use but I keep reading posts online about people instructing others to baby their Goodmamas. I don't have time for that. It was harder to figure out how to use it for my baby when she was small but things got better once she got older. Leak Prevention Awesome absorbency prevents leakage. Leg elastic is a little stiff but I've never had a problem with leakage. Comfort Well, once you get past a certain age, it's no longer thick and bulky. Absorbency Super absorbent.
